Top job projections for graduates in interior architecture from bowling green state university - main campus
Interior designers
Projection Rating: B-
Median Annual Wage: $62,510
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 15.46%-11.50%
Employment Change: 3.7%
Entry-Level Education: Bachelor's degree
Architects, except landscape and naval
Projection Rating: B+
Median Annual Wage: $93,310
Percentage of Paycheck to Repay: 10.36%-7.71%
Employment Change: 9.9%
Entry-Level Education: Bachelor's degree
